开始启动MySQL容器连接到MySQL容器设置root密码重启MySQL容器验证密码是否设置成功结束 步骤说明 1. 启动MySQL容器 首先,我们需要启动一个MySQL容器。通过以下命令创建并启动一个名为"mysql-container"的MySQL容器: dockerrun-d--namemysql-container-p3306:3306-eMYSQL_ROOT_PASSWORD=password mysql 1. -d参数表示以后台...
docker exec -it my-mysql mysql -uroot -p 上述命令中,-it参数用于进入容器的交互模式,-uroot参数指定要使用root用户连接数据库,-p参数用于提示输入密码。 设置其他用户名和密码:一旦连接到MySQL容器,您就可以设置其他用户名和密码。可以使用以下命令来创建新用户并设置密码: CREATE USER 'username'@'%' IDENTIFIE...
在MySQL 容器中,你需要编辑 MySQL 的配置文件my.cnf。执行以下命令: vi/etc/mysql/my.cnf 1. 在配置文件中找到[mysqld]部分,在该部分下添加以下内容: [mysqld]skip-grant-tables 1. 2. 这将启用 MySQL 的skip-grant-tables功能,使我们可以在不验证密码的情况下修改密码。 5. 重启 MySQL 容器 完成配置文件...
在Docker 中设置 MySQL 密码主要有两种方式: 通过Dockerfile 设置:在构建 Docker 镜像时,通过 Dockerfile 中的ENV指令设置环境变量来指定密码。 通过Docker 运行时设置:在启动 Docker 容器时,通过命令行参数或环境变量来设置密码。 应用场景 适用于需要在 Docker 环境中快速部署和运行 MySQL 数据库的场景,例如开发环境...
进入MySQL命令行: 在容器内,使用以下命令进入MySQL命令行: bash mysql -u root -p 根据提示输入当前的root密码。 修改密码: 在MySQL命令行中,执行以下SQL命令来修改密码: sql ALTERUSER'root'@'localhost' IDENTIFIEDBY'new_password'; 将new_password替换为你想要设置的新密码。如果你希望密码适用于所有主机,可以...
2.4 重启 mysql,并 设置docker 启动时自动启动mysql docker restart mysql docker update mysql --restart=always 三、docker 镜像下修改 mysql 密码 3.1 使用命令,进入 docker 挂载下的 msyql 中 docker ps -a -- CONTAINER ID dockerexec-it'CONTAINER ID<msyql的挂载id>'/bin/bash ...
创建一个新的MySQL容器,并设置一个新的root密码。如下所示: docker run -p 3306:3306 --name mysql -v /docker/mysql/conf:/etc/mysql/conf.d -v /docker/mysql/logs:/logs -v /docker/mysql/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=dewfwe -d ...
docker search mysql 2.拉取镜像,选择5.7.25 docker pull mysql:5.7.25 3.查看进项是否存在 docker ps 4.使用密码方式启动mysql docker run -d --name myMySQL -v /usr/local/mysqlDatas/mysql:/var/lib/mysql -v /usr/local/mysqlDatas/mysql-conf:/etc/mysql/ -e MYSQL_ROOT_PASSWORD=FLzx3kChi -...
要部署MySQL容器并设置密码,可以按照以下步骤进行操作:1. 首先,确保已经安装了Docker并且启动了Docker服务。2. 打开终端或命令提示符,运行以下命令来拉取MySQL镜像并创建一...